What Causes Frequent Racing Of Heart?

HI, i dont know if this is valid or if I am talking to a dr. but i wanted to just ask anyway. I'm 5'4, 153 pds. and my heart races sometimes. Not fast but different sometimes. When its hot or i'm tired and do not get enough sleep or dehydrated. My mom kind of has the same thing. I know i have to lose at least 20 more pds. and my son is 19 mths. and i have alot of stress on me right now. I wonder what it is? I had a thryoid issue but its clear now and normal, they said it was a lack of iodine since delivery my son and it was out of whack but its fine now i just monitor it now. thanks

Regarding your concern, I would explain that it is quite normal to experience ectopic heart beats or palpitations during physical or emotional stress in every healthy person.

Overweight, sleep deprivation, dehydration, coffee intake, etc.. can trigger this clinical scenario.

But they are not indicative of any serious medical disorder. They are related to a normal physiological reaction of the body, activating the sympathetic nervous system and leading to increased levels of adrenaline.

So, there is nothing to worry about!
